In cases where individuals were offered without their knowledge, where cover was discovered to be invalid because of age or work status, or where people were told that protection was essential to ensure credit contracts were accepted, there's a genuine case to make a claim.

There are lot of areas to take into account for people who think they may have been mis-sold PPI. When using out a credit agreement like a mortgage or credit card, was PPI said to be compulsory or was it implied that taking out such might help applications be successful? Was PPI purchased, only for end users to find it was invalid for them because they were self-employed or of retirement age? Did consumers discover they have been offered PPI without also knowing it? In case the answer to any of these queries is yes, then there's a real basis for making a payment claim.

One of the primary steps to take should be to contact the bank directly on paper, or seek support from professional PPI retrieve specialists. If lenders don't respond, or consumers are disappointed with outcomes after eight months, the Financial Ombudsman Service (FOS) can then be approached. check this site
